ABC News Origins can be traced back to the golden age of radio. Imagine a time when news wasn't instantly available at your fingertips, but rather, delivered through the crackling static of your radio set. That's the world in which the American Broadcasting Company (ABC) was born. While the network itself was established in 1943, the seeds of ABC News were sown even earlier. The genesis of ABC is intertwined with the history of radio broadcasting. Radio, as a medium, offered a unique opportunity to reach a wide audience, and the potential for news dissemination was immediately recognized. The foundation for what would become ABC News was laid in the mid-1940s, evolving from radio news programming to encompass the burgeoning medium of television. Modern ABC News: Today and Beyond

Fast forward to today, and ABC News remains a dominant force in the media landscape. The network continues to adapt to the changing media environment, embracing new technologies and platforms to reach its audience. Let's delve into how ABC News stays relevant in today's digital age. With the rise of the internet and social media, the way people consume news has changed dramatically. ABC News has adapted to these changes by expanding its online presence and offering news content across a variety of platforms. This includes live streaming, video-on-demand, and social media updates. The network has also invested in digital journalism, creating dedicated teams to produce content for its online platforms. The shift towards digital consumption has transformed the way news organizations operate. The modern ABC News focuses on meeting the demands of audiences across various digital platforms. It remains committed to delivering quality journalism in an era of rapid technological and cultural shifts. They are constantly looking for new ways to tell stories and engage audiences. These efforts include developing new formats and engaging with audiences on social media platforms. They also use interactive graphics and video content. The focus is to make the information as accessible and engaging as possible. In addition to online platforms, ABC News has also embraced emerging technologies. The network has been exploring virtual reality and augmented reality to provide immersive news experiences.
